CrossSiteNetwork

A resource that represents a cross-site network.

You can use cross-site networks to connect your on-premises networks to each other through Interconnect connections.

JSON representation
{
  "kind": string,
  "selfLink": string,
  "id": string,
  "creationTimestamp": string,
  "name": string,
  "description": string
}
Fields
kind

string

[Output Only] Type of the resource. Always

compute#crossSiteNetwork

for cross-site networks.

id

string (uint64 format)

[Output Only] The unique identifier for the resource type. The server generates this identifier.

creationTimestamp

string

[Output Only] Creation timestamp in RFC3339 text format.

name

string

Name of the resource. Provided by the client when the resource is created. The name must be 1-63 characters long, and comply with RFC1035. Specifically, the name must be 1-63 characters long and match the regular expression [a-z]([-a-z0-9]*[a-z0-9])? which means the first character must be a lowercase letter, and all following characters must be a dash, lowercase letter, or digit, except the last character, which cannot be a dash.

description

string

An optional description of the cross-site network.
